I had the smaller model, (I think the one you had linked to was the prism pro.) anyway I had it on a 15Gal and it really didnt do anything, it was impossible to adjust, you either got a collection cup full of water in 5 mins or nothing even after a week. I also got a lot of bubbles back in the tank. I would go with the Remora or something similar, They're not as cheap but there are many people on this board who swear by them and heve great setups. The oney you spend now will save you hours of headaches later- especially with algea outbreaks etc. |

I had that skimmer for about 10 months and after it broke itself in it was ok. It lost prime alot and had some problems so eventually I ran it only when I was home. If you adjust it right you won't get a cup full of water. I then got the remora which is awesome. Check on ebay I saw them for 130-180 not a bad price.
